**Capacity note — Vellastra dispatch simulator.** For the eng sync: simulating the 40-car Marrowgate tower at 10x speed saturates one worker at roughly 9k rider events/sec, so we'll shard by bank rather than by floor. Memory stays flat if the event ring is sized correctly. The knobs we propose locking in are these.

tuning table, hahof-tafop:
RATE_LIMITS = {
    "ulaix": 10,
    "wenath": 1,
}

- [ ] Metrics sidecar upgrade (Fennwick stack): confirm the aggregation sidecar v4 is deployed to all staging pods, cardinality limits hold under load, and the legacy scrape endpoint is disabled. Flag any dashboards still reading the old path at sync. Deployed artifact for sign-off is referenced below.

build token for tajeg-bajep: htk14_409ba9df6b8acb

Ticket: Migrate scheduled cron jobs to the Hollowgrove workflow engine. Plugin authors must declare schedules in the new manifest format; legacy crontab entries will stop firing at the cutover. Retries, timeouts, and overlap guards are now engine-managed, so remove any custom locking. A compatibility shim covers one release cycle only. This migration cannot proceed without written sign-off from the engineer named below.

account owner for hahig-fahag: Pelael Istax Novys